Hey Guys I'm new to the forum and I am looking for my first Breitling! The problem is every time I think I have finally decided on one I change my mind, so if anyone has any input I would greatly appreciate it. Something I'm definitely looking for is a face on the bigger side, the 46 seems like a good size to me.

Some of the ones I've been looking at are the Superocean Heritage Chronograph - I like how it's classy yet sporty at the same time. I would probably wear this with the Ocean racer band.

I also just noticed the new Superocean Chronograph M2000 - It could be that I really just like the band, do you think this would look good on the Superocean Heritage Chorono?
